Transaction 606576377e1c43f21bbac1611838fc60a90adc112685012d43913969bbcba53a

2 Input
2 Outputs
  • 606576377e1c43f21bbac1611838fc60a90adc112685012d43913969bbcba53a:0
  • value  10000000
    address  138c6hUhay1rCqqPHaWdhyb4GWWGTLXoqH
  • 606576377e1c43f21bbac1611838fc60a90adc112685012d43913969bbcba53a:1
  • value  18150034
    address  16THL6SN1Q3iJfaRUCSAB76G4kpUCDVKV5